Wisdom Over Knowledge

About this episode

Listen in as Mark Gregston shares a devotional from the book of Proverbs, challenging parents to deepen their relationship with their teens. Mark reminds us that in a world where information is multiplying at an overwhelming pace, teens aren’t looking for more facts — they’re searching for wisdom. Proverbs 3 reminds us that wisdom brings peace, purpose and understanding that no amount of information can replace. As children move into adolescence, parents must shift from simply teaching information to sharing lived experience, perspective and discernment. When parents become trusted sources of wisdom rather than constant lecturers, relationships deepen and teens are better equipped to apply truth in a noisy, complex world.
